WASHINGTON, Nov. 18 -- Sen. Ted Cruz, R-Texas, has introduced a concurrent resolution (S.Con.Res. 30) "expressing the sense of Congress with respect to United States policy toward Tibet and that the treatment of the Tibetan people should be an important factor in the conduct of United States relations with the People's Republic of China."
